Franklin Kiermyer – drums + leader
Davis Whitfield– piano + music director
Ben Solomon – saxophone
Giulio Xavier Cetto – double bass

Scatter The Atoms That Remain redefines transformative spiritual music.

“The function of our music – its true purpose – is fulfilled when every one feels strong, free and unafraid to jump into the unknown, leaving behind what holds us back. That experience is what Scatter The Atoms That Remain is all about. Our music changes people.”

You can hear for yourselves and feel it too – this music is new – not like anything else. What it does is palpable. That’s the point – what it DOES – how it makes you feel. It causes an opening to occur. Like faithful prayer, seance and ritual, but not religious. Spiritual. Those in the know see where it’s coming from, those that are brave see where it’s going. The spirited are moved beyond thought. That’s its purpose. Fearless and uncompromising, this music is deeply rooted in our shared ancestry.
